I designed this knife, but asked SAR Knives to make it happen. This happens to be one of 5 blade designs based on the same handle shape.

Let me know what you think!

Specs:
1/4 " Crucible 154 cm
11" OAL
5 1/2" main edge
3" sharp top edge
Black Krinkle powder coat
Black G-10 Random Gouge pattern
